Art Teacher - KS5 Fine Art Specialist - Hackney
Art Teacher – Lead KS5 Fine Art Curriculum and Mentor Portfolio Development for Top Art School Entry – Hackney
A high-performing secondary academy in Hackney is seeking an experienced and inspiring Art Teacher with a specialization in Fine Art and portfolio mentorship from January 2026.
- Art Teacher required from January 2026
- Hackney-based school with an exceptional academic record and a focus on Creative Arts progression.
- Ideal for a teacher passionate about advanced artistic theory and preparing students for top Art Foundation and university courses.
You will teach Art across KS3-KS5, with a leadership focus on the A-Level Fine Art course. The role includes planning rigorous projects that develop complex technical skills (e.g., painting, sculpture, life drawing) and critical analysis, with a key responsibility for mentoring students through the UCAS portfolio submission process.
Experience and Qualifications
- Qualified Teacher Status ( QTS ) and a relevant degree in Fine Art or Art History.
- Proven success in achieving high grades at A-Level Art.
- Experience in successfully mentoring students through the UCAS portfolio process.
- Commitment to running extra-curricular Art clubs and exhibitions.
School Information
The school is renowned for its vibrant intellectual life and high academic focus, particularly in the Arts. The Art department is fully staffed, boasts spacious and dedicated studios, and benefits from shared curriculum planning across key stages. We are committed to ensuring teachers can focus on high-quality teaching and professional development, providing generous non-contact time for studio preparation and individual student critique.
- Strong departmental collaboration and dedicated, spacious Art studios .
- Inner London salary and a highly motivated student body.
- Generous non-contact time allocated for studio preparation and critique .
- Strong links to local London Art Colleges for student enrichment and staff development.
Salary
Paid to MPS/UPS Inner London Scale
